• 6BT diesel engine spare part 3904166 Cylinder Liner
  • 6BT diesel engine spare part 3904166 Cylinder Liner
  • 6BT diesel engine spare part 3904166 Cylinder Liner
  • 6BT diesel engine spare part 3904166 Cylinder Liner

6BT diesel engine spare part 3904166 Cylinder Liner

Negotiable
1 (Min.Order)
  • 1000 per Month
  • T/T Credit Card